Choosing the right gymnastics balance beam for home can make a huge difference to your child's confidence, skill development, and safety. Whether they're just beginning recreational gymnastics or training competitively, the right beam should suit their age, ability, available space, and long-term goals.
With so many different balance beams for home use available, it's easy to feel overwhelmed. This guide explains everything you need to know before buying a gymnastics balance beam and compares the most popular options available from Gymnastics Direct.
Before choosing a gymnastics balance beam, consider the following factors to ensure you purchase equipment that will safely support your gymnast's development.
A gymnast's age and stage of development should always be your starting point.
Young children and beginner gymnasts generally feel more confident on low-profile foam beams that sit close to the floor. As confidence and ability improve, an adjustable balance beam allows training at greater heights while maintaining safety.
Not every gymnastics balance beam is designed for every skill level.
More advanced gymnasts often require longer beams with firmer construction and adjustable height options that better replicate club and competition equipment.
Consider where the beam will be used.
Foldable balance beams are ideal for families with limited storage space, while full-length adjustable beams require more permanent training areas.
Remember to leave sufficient space around the beam and always use an appropriate gymnastics mat underneath.
Every gymnastics balance beam has a recommended weight capacity.
Gymnastics skills place greater forces on equipment than simply standing still, so always choose a beam that comfortably supports the gymnast's weight and future growth.
The type of feet your beam uses affects both safety and versatility.
Many Gymnastics Direct beams feature interchangeable or adjustable feet, allowing gymnasts to begin training close to the floor before gradually increasing the height as their confidence develops.
Not sure which beam material is right for your gymnast?
| Foam Balance Beam | Aluminium Balance Beam |
|---|---|
| Softer landing surface | Competition-style feel |
| Ideal for beginners | Suitable for progressing gymnasts |
| Lightweight and portable | Extremely stable |
| Lower cost | Long-term investment |
| Great for confidence building | Better skill progression |
If your child is just starting gymnastics, a foam beam is often the best place to begin. As skills improve, many families choose an adjustable aluminium beam that provides a more realistic training experience.

A low-profile foam balance beam, such as our Starter Beam or 3m Folding Foam Beam, is ideal for beginners learning fundamental gymnastics skills safely.
Foam beams are softer and more forgiving, making them ideal for beginners. Aluminium beams provide greater stability and a more competition-style feel for progressing gymnasts.
Younger gymnasts often do well starting with the 2.4m beam for home use, while competitive gymnasts generally prefer 3m or 3.5m length beams.
Yes. We strongly recommend using a gymnastics mat underneath every balance beam to improve safety and confidence during training.
Yes they can, though, we recommend using gymnastics balance beams indoors or on a clean, dry, flat surface. Storing beams indoors will help maximise their lifespan and protect the suede surface.
